The acclaimed Netflix wrestling drama is back for season twoKate Nash knows a thing or two about fighting to find her place. After two successful, mainstream albums in the late noughties (2007’s ‘Made of Bricks’ and 2010’s ‘My Best Friend Is You’), she was dropped by her record label via – via text, no less – and struck out on her own, self-releasing 2013’s […]The post “Music’s #MeToo moment is coming”: Kate Nash on ‘GLOW’ and the legacy of her debut ‘Made Of Bricks’ appeared first on NME.

Ahead-of-the-curve London label Moshi Moshi will celebrate its 10th birthday with a hometown party featuring sets by bands from its decade-long history. Hot Chip, Tilly and the Wall, the Mae Shi, Kate Nash, Florence and the Machine, Slow Club, and Drums of Death will be among those making appearances. The celebration takes place tomorrow (Octobe...
